Innovation Pathway

NovaUCD provides a series of programmes for inventors and researchers to progress a great idea along a commercial pathway, identifying funding and attracting resources to create a high potential start-up company. 

The Innovation Pathway includes, Roadshows, Innovation Sprints, the Customer Discovery Programme and the VentureLaunch Accelerator Programme.

Roadshows

Discover the range of supports available from NovaUCD to support the UCD community in innovation and commercialisation of valuable and groundbreaking research.

Hear from UCD researchers and entrepreneurs who have successfully commercialised their research. Hear from organisations who can fund your research.

Roadshows, which last 1-2 hrs, take place monthly across campus.

Innovation Sprints

Explore the commercial potential of your idea, the market opportunity and figure out the next steps. The NovaUCD team can support you in identifying and applying for funding to progress your research towards commercialisation.

Four 1-day innovation sprints per year are held at NovaUCD.

Customer Discovery

Undertake early customer discovery and engagement to explore needs and solution value. Runs in collaboration with UCD postgraduate business interns, each start-up team hosts an intern to support market research and outreach activities.

The customer discovery programme takes place once per year at NovaUCD. Five to six projects participate on each programme which consists of 4 x 3 hr workshops delivered between June and August.

VentureLaunch

The aim of the VentureLaunch Accelerator programme, which takes place once per-year over 8-weeks with up to 7 participating projects, is to support the forming of start-up teams to get ready to incorporate their new businesses, raise funding and launch sustainable and profitable new ventures.
